Prep Time: 10 mins
Cook Time: -
Total Time: 10 mins
Cuisine: American
Serves: 4 servings

Ingredients

  1. 4 large tomatoes, sliced
  2. 1/2 cup blue cheese, crumbled
  3. 1/4 cup red onion, thinly sliced
  4. 2 tablespoons olive oil
  5. 1 tablespoon balsamic vinegar
  6.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Begin by gathering all your ingredients: 4 large tomatoes, 1/2 cup of crumbled blue cheese, 1/4 cup of thinly sliced red onion, 2 tablespoons of olive oil, 1 tablespoon of balsamic vinegar, and salt and pepper to taste.
  2. Wash the tomatoes thoroughly under cold water. Pat them dry with a clean kitchen towel or paper towel.
  3. Using a sharp knife, slice the tomatoes into even rounds, about 1/4 inch thick. Arrange the tomato slices on a large serving platter or individual plates.
  4. Next, take the red onion and slice it thinly. You can soak the slices in cold water for a few minutes to mellow their flavor if desired, then drain and pat dry.
  5. Evenly distribute the thinly sliced red onion over the arranged tomato slices.
  6. Sprinkle the crumbled blue cheese generously over the tomatoes and onions, ensuring an even distribution for flavor in every bite.
  7. In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il and balsamic vinegar until well combined. This will be your dressing.
  8. Drizzle the olive oil and balsamic vinegar dressing over the salad, ensuring to cover the tomatoes and cheese evenly.
  9. Season the salad with salt and pepper to taste, adjusting according to your preference.
  10. For an added touch, you can garnish with fresh herbs such as basil or parsley if desired.
  11. Serve immediately as a refreshing side dish or light main course. Enjoy your Tomato and Blue Cheese Salad!

Tips

  1. Choose the Right Tomatoes: For the best flavor, use ripe, in-season tomatoes. Heirloom varieties add a beautiful color and taste to the salad.
  2. Soak the Onions: If you find raw red onions too pungent, soak the thin slices in cold water for about 10 minutes before adding them to the salad. This will mellow their flavor and make them more palatable.
  3. Quality Cheese Matters: Opt for a good quality blue cheese, as its bold flavor is the star of the dish. You can also experiment with different types of blue cheese to find your favorite.
  4. Add Fresh Herbs: For an extra layer of flavor, consider garnishing your salad with fresh herbs like basil or parsley. They add a pop of color and freshness that complements the other ingredients beautifully.
  5. Make it Ahead: While this salad is best served fresh, you can prepare the ingredients in advance. Slice the tomatoes and onions, crumble the cheese, and mix the dressing, then assemble just before serving to maintain the freshness.
  6. Customize Your Dressing: Feel free to experiment with the dressing! Adding a teaspoon of Dijon mustard or a drizzle of honey can provide a delightful twist to the classic olive oil and balsamic vinegar mix.
  7. Serve Chilled: For an even more refreshing experience, chill the salad in the refrigerator for about 10 minutes before serving. This enhances the flavors and makes it perfect for hot days. Enjoy creating your Tomato and Blue Cheese Salad with these helpful tips!
